The FIRST LEGO League is a youth robotics program for elementary and middle school students run in Rhode Island by Rhode Island Students of the Future, a non-profit organization.
The FIRST LEGO League qualifying tournaments include 10-20 teams of students who have spent 6-10 weeks building a robot, creating a research project and learning to work as a team.
